Steve Lukather: The Guitar Maestro Behind Toto's Timeless Sound

A Legendary Session Musician

Steve Lukather is synonymous with the iconic rock band Toto, but his impact extends far beyond his role as the band's founding member and guitarist. With a career spanning over four decades, Lukather has established himself as one of the most sought-after session musicians, having contributed to over 1,500 albums across a diverse range of genres and artists.

A Prolific Session Musician

From the 1970s onwards, Lukather's incredible skillset and versatility have made him a go-to guitarist for numerous high-profile artists. He has lent his talents to albums by Boz Scaggs, Michael Jackson, and many more, earning him a reputation as a masterful musician who can seamlessly adapt to any style.

Solo Works and Collaborations

In addition to his work with Toto, Lukather has released nine solo albums, the latest being Bridges in 2023. His solo endeavors showcase his eclecticism, exploring genres from rock to jazz fusion. Notable collaborations include contributions to Michael Jackson's iconic album , and work with other luminaries such as George Benson and Les Paul.

Influences and Musical Style

Lukather's playing style is characterized by his melodic intensity, drawing inspiration from blues-rock legends like Jimi Hendrix and Jimmy Page, as well as jazz fusion masters Al Di Meola and John McLaughlin. Known for his efficiency in the studio, Lukather often records tracks in a single take, using minimal sound processing to achieve a clean, raw sound.

Guitar of Choice

Lukather is closely associated with his signature Ernie Ball Music Man guitar, dubbed the "Luke" model. He also plays Yamaha and Ovation Adamas series acoustic-electric guitars, showcasing his versatility across various instruments.

Early Life and Inspiration

Born on October 21, 1957, in the San Fernando Valley, California, Lukather grew up surrounded by the music industry. His father, an assistant director and production manager at Paramount Studios, worked on popular TV shows such as The Adventures of Ozzie and Harriet and I Dream of Jeannie. Lukather began playing keyboards and drums before teaching himself guitar at the age of seven, inspired by his father's gift of a Kay acoustic guitar.

Awards and Accolades

Throughout his illustrious career, Lukather has earned numerous awards and accolades, including multiple Grammy nominations and wins with Toto. He has also been inducted into the Musicians Hall of Fame and Museum.

Timeline
1957
Born in San Fernando
Steve Lukather was born on October 21, 1957, in San Fernando, California, USA.
1976
Co-founded Toto
Lukather co-founded the rock band Toto with his friends and fellow musicians.
1982
Released Toto IV
Toto released their fourth studio album, Toto IV, which included the hit singles Rosanna and Africa.
1993
Released Solo Album
Lukather released his first solo album, Lukather, which featured his own compositions and collaborations.
2013
Released Transition
Lukather released his seventh solo album, Transition, which featured a mix of rock and jazz influences.

FAQ
What is Steve Lukathers role in Toto?
Steve Lukather is a founding member, lead guitarist, and vocalist of the legendary rock band Toto. He has been instrumental in shaping the bands sound and has written or co-written many of their most famous songs.
What is Steve Lukathers guitar style?
Steve Lukather is known for his versatile and eclectic guitar playing, which combines elements of rock, pop, jazz, and funk. He is widely regarded as one of the most influential and respected guitarists of his generation.
What is Steve Lukathers solo career like?
Steve Lukather has maintained a successful solo career, releasing several albums that showcase his skills as a singer, songwriter, and guitarist. His solo work often explores more experimental and introspective territory than his work with Toto.
What is Steve Lukathers approach to songwriting?
Steve Lukather is a prolific songwriter who has written or co-written many of Totos biggest hits, including Hold the Line, Rosanna, and Africa. He is known for his craft and attention to detail, and has worked with numerous other artists as a songwriter and producer.
